Recreation Supervisor (Jaycee Park Center for Arts & Crafts)

City of GreenvilleGreenville, NC
Onsite

About The Position

The purpose of this position is to perform professional and supervisory responsibilities related to development, coordination, and implementation of various arts and crafts programs at Jaycee Park Center for Arts & Crafts and special events in the community; oversees facility by maintaining equipment, supervise full-time and part-time staff, and performs related work as required. The hiring range for this position is $57,616.00 to $61,500.00 per year. The full pay range is $57,616.00 to $89,273.60 per year. FLSA Exemption Status: Non-Exempt

Requirements

  • Bachelor's degree in Fine Art with a concentration in Ceramics or a closely related field
  • Three years of recreation or related experience
  • Prior experience loading and firing kilns is required
  • CPR and First Aid/AED Certification (must be obtained within 90 days of hire)
  • Valid North Carolina driver's license and acceptable driving record
  • Must possess (or obtain within 90 days of hire) and maintain valid Red Cross First Aid, AED, and CPR certifications
  • Must be able to lift 50 pounds
  • Must be able to work a flexible schedule including nights, weekends, and holidays
  • Knowledge of principles, practices, and policies of a variety of municipal recreation programs and activities
  • Knowledge of customer service techniques
  • Knowledge of policies and regulations affecting the operation of a pottery studio and art center
  • Skill in First Aid and CPR
  • Skill in using pottery tools and equipment and other art-related materials
  • Skill in proactively assisting people in an art studio environment
  • Skill in cost vs benefit analysis
  • Ability to plan, organize, and supervise various art activities
  • Ability to supervise the work of subordinate personnel and volunteers
  • Ability to communicate effectively orally and in writing
  • Ability to operate assigned office equipment, including computer equipment and various software packages
  • Ability to operate pottery equipment, including pottery wheels, kilns, pug mill, and other various pottery-related items
  • Ability to meet the mental and physical demands of position
  • Ability to work cooperatively with City officials, other employees, and the general public

Nice To Haves

  • Four years of comparable experience as a pottery studio manager (preferred)
  • Previous experience working with youth and adults preferred
  • Prior pottery teaching experience preferred

Responsibilities

  • Plans, organizes, and supervises a variety of arts and crafts programs such as but not limited to pottery, painting, drawing, dance, decorative and fiber arts.
  • Plans, organizes, and supervises a variety of special events and day camps.
  • Works with local art clubs to provide recreational opportunities.
  • Serves as program leader or instructor as needed.
  • Meets and works with various community groups and organizations.
  • Coordinates center activities with special city-wide programs in arts and crafts, and related recreation functions.
  • Schedules the use of center facilities.
  • Maintains a ceramic facility, requiring knowledge of equipment such as potters' wheels and kilns.
  • Supervises a full-time Recreation Assistant (Art Assistant & Pottery Coordinator), a Staff Support Specialist I, and part-time facility attendants, art instructors, and specialists; recruits, trains, and evaluates staff to carry out center programs.
  • Prepares and maintains reservation and attendance records and reports, employee time sheets, accident reports, and other regular and special records and reports.
  • Oversees the center's operating budget, including expenditures and revenue tracking.
  • Represents the center on community and city-wide event committees (e.g., Youth Arts Festival) and maintains ongoing relationships with community art agencies to promote programs.
  • Conducts facility inspections and coordinates routine maintenance of center facilities and equipment with parks division.
  • Reports damages and losses.
  • Collects fees, payments, and memberships.
  • Enters requisitions for supplies and equipment necessary to operate various programs.
  • Develops and manages marketing and communications for the center, including social media and email campaigns (e.g., Constant Contact) promoting programs and events.
